18package org.apache.harmony.luni.tests.java.io;
19
20import java.io.StringBufferInputStream;
21import java.io.UnsupportedEncodingException;
22
23@SuppressWarnings("deprecation")
24public class StringBufferInputStreamTest extends junit.framework.TestCase {
25
26    StringBufferInputStream sbis;
27
28	/**
29	 * @tests java.io.StringBufferInputStream#StringBufferInputStream(java.lang.String)
30	 */
31	public void test_ConstructorLjava_lang_String() {
32		// Test for method java.io.StringBufferInputStream(java.lang.String)
33	}
34
35	/**
36	 * @tests java.io.StringBufferInputStream#available()
37	 */
38	public void test_available() {
39		// Test for method int java.io.StringBufferInputStream.available()
40		assertEquals("Returned incorrect number of available bytes", 11, sbis
41				.available());
42	}
43
44	/**
45	 * @tests java.io.StringBufferInputStream#read()
46	 */
47	public void test_read() throws UnsupportedEncodingException {
48		// Test for method int java.io.StringBufferInputStream.read()
49		byte[] buf = new byte[5];
50		sbis.skip(6);
51		sbis.read(buf, 0, 5);
52		assertEquals("Returned incorrect chars", "World", new String(buf, "UTF-8"));
53	}
54
55	/**
56	 * @tests java.io.StringBufferInputStream#read(byte[], int, int)
57	 */
58	public void test_read$BII() {
59		// Test for method int java.io.StringBufferInputStream.read(byte [],
60		// int, int)
61		assertEquals("Read returned incorrect char", 'H', sbis.read());
62	}
63
64	/**
65	 * @tests java.io.StringBufferInputStream#reset()
66	 */
67	public void test_reset() {
68		// Test for method void java.io.StringBufferInputStream.reset()
69		long s = sbis.skip(6);
70		assertEquals("Unable to skip correct umber of chars", 6, s);
71		sbis.reset();
72		assertEquals("Failed to reset", 'H', sbis.read());
73	}
74
75	/**
76	 * @tests java.io.StringBufferInputStream#skip(long)
77	 */
78	public void test_skipJ() {
79		// Test for method long java.io.StringBufferInputStream.skip(long)
80		long s = sbis.skip(6);
81		assertEquals("Unable to skip correct umber of chars", 6, s);
82		assertEquals("Skip positioned at incorrect char", 'W', sbis.read());
83	}
84
85	/**
86	 * Sets up the fixture, for example, open a network connection. This method
87	 * is called before a test is executed.
88	 */
89	protected void setUp() {
90		sbis = new StringBufferInputStream("Hello World");
91	}
92
93	/**
94	 * Tears down the fixture, for example, close a network connection. This
95	 * method is called after a test is executed.
96	 */
97	protected void tearDown() {
98	}
99}
